diff --git a/src/mono/CMakeLists.txt b/src/mono/CMakeLists.txt index 00f883aca07e4b..1d17921a277d7b 100644 --- a/src/mono/CMakeLists.txt +++ b/src/mono/CMakeLists.txt @@ -288,6 +288,7 @@ elseif(CLR_CMAKE_HOST_OS STREQUAL "windows") add_compile_options($<$:/Zi>) # enable debugging information add_link_options(/LTCG) # link-time code generation add_link_options(/DEBUG) # enable debugging information + add_link_options(/DEBUGTYPE:CV,FIXUP) # enable fixup debug information add_link_options(/OPT:REF) # optimize: remove unreferenced functions & data add_link_options(/OPT:ICF) # optimize: enable COMDAT folding # the combination of /Zi compiler flag and /DEBUG /OPT:REF /OPT:ICF